cnc machining center Scientific equipment, from mass spectrometers and DNA sequencers to chromatographs and optical measurement devices, demands components with exceptionally tight tolerances, complex geometries, and superior surface finishes. These parts often must function in challenging environments, requiring materials that are noncorrosive, nonmagnetic, vacuumcompatible, or capable of withstanding extreme temperatures. Our CNC machining services are perfectly suited for this task. We expertly process a range of materials critical to the industry, including aluminum for lightweight frames, stainless steel for durability, and specialized plastics like PEEK and Ultem for their chemical resistance and electrical insulation properties.
The versatility of 3, 4, and 5axis CNC machining allows us to produce everything from simple brackets and enclosures to intricate manifolds, optical mounts, and vacuum chambers from a solid block of material. This ensures part integrity and eliminates the inconsistencies that can arise from assembly.
